1968-69 c20 Chev with 327

Ok i found a 1968-69 chev with a 327 and 4 speed. The guy wants 400.00 bucks. The tranny looks different that my 67 c10 4 speed?? Any input on the tranny?? Rust in the usuall places 8 lug wheels rear springs, and looks like someone added an extra tank. The grill looks just like my 67 so i think its a 68?? Any way wondering if its worth it, i might pick it up for my son or maybe a donor rig.

Re: 1968-69 c20 Chev with 327

It should be a `68.That was the last year for 327.The trans may have been swapped in one of the trucks.67 & 68 would have the same from factory.It`s worth $400 if it runs.That`s a great motor.It should be a large journal with steel crank.

Re: 1968-69 c20 Chev with 327

Looks like a S/M420 transmission??? I bet your other truck is a S/M465
All the 327's that I ever saw in 67 & 68 trucks had the old style Carter 4 bbl carb????
The alternator is on the wrong side and the EGR on that intake plus the 2bbl and the alt arrangement I would have to guess and say it has a transplanted later or even mid 70's motor. Maybe a 305???
